Star midfielder Quinn joins Vancouver Rise FC

Quinn is the latest soccer star to join the Northern Super League ahead of its inaugural season. The Canadian midfielder has signed with Vancouver Rise FC and says the league is an opportunity for up-and-coming athletes to see what their future could look like. (Jan. 17, 2025)
